A Flintlock Box-Lock Pocket Pistol by P. Bond, London. With round turn-off barrel fitted below with a sprung bayonet, the trigger guard releasing the bayonet, border engraved box-lock action, decorated with stands of arms and signed on the left side, ‘P. BOND’ sliding safety catch, slab sided walnut butt, stamped with Tower of London private proofs.
BOND
Philip, John, Joseph, Son of Edward, apprenticed to Thomas Tringham 1774; free of Goldsmiths Co., 1871. Gunmaker and Sword Cutler, 45 Cornhill, 1794-1816; 59 Lombard Street., 1794-1803. Viewer to Hudson’s Bay Co., 1790-1815. Died 1816.
Howard L. Blackmore (1986) Gunmakers Of London, 1350-1850. George Shumway Publisher. USA.
